WOOLF, Virginia: A Haunted House and Other Stories
London: The Hogarth Press: 1943. 13 x 19 cm. 124pp.
First edition, first printing.
This is a copy in very good condition. In publisher's original red cloth, spine cover lettered in gilt. Complete with a dust wrapper in good order, showing minor issues of use. Dust wrapper designed by Vanessa Bell. A nice copy, with only minor signs of use in a very few instances in the bottom edge and even more minor on spine. Some slight toning issues due to wartime paper quality. No marks of ownership inside. Overall, a nice copy of a now classic, and a chance to own the original of one of Vanessa Bell's beautiful collaborations with the Hogarth Press.
A Haunted House is a collection of eighteen of Virginia Woolf's short stories, selected and published posthumously by her husband Leonard Woolf, containing both previously published and unpublished stories. The opening story, "A Haunted House", was seemingly inspired by Asheham, a small early 19th century house that Vanessa and Virginia rented from 1912-1919, and that they both believed to be haunted.
